Developer Bungie is finally set to reveal gameplay for its upcoming extraction shooter Marathon on April 13 at 3am AEST.
Announced just shy of two years ago at the PlayStation Showcase in 2023, Marathon is the first new game from Halo and Destiny studio Bungie in eight years and the first non-Destiny title to come from the team in a whopping 15 years. Revisiting the developer’s early 90s first-person shooter property, this revitalised Marathon is a PvP extraction shooter that will see players inhabit synthetic bodies to collect valuables and kill opponents.
Until this most recent teaser trailer that acts as a save-the-date for the true gameplay reveal, we’ve only seen a single cinematic trailer, though it was a good one. After two years of speculation and cautious optimism, we’ll soon have a better idea of exactly what Marathon is.
